Indication That You Need Professional Window Repair

Acknowledging when to call a local window repair technician can save house owners from more substantial damage and higher expenses down the roadway. Several signs suggest that expert evaluation is required.

Drafts near windows, specifically when the weather condition is mild, show that the window seal has compromised, allowing conditioned air to leave and outside air to go into. This not only affects convenience however also drives up energy costs as heating & cooling systems work harder to keep indoor temperature levels. Noticeable condensation in between double or triple-pane glass signals an unsuccessful seal that can not be repaired by cleaning-- the moisture trapped inside shows that the insulating gas has actually escaped and the unit needs replacement.

Physical damage to the glass, whether from weather condition occasions, accidents, or use and tear, needs expert attention not just for safety but likewise to prevent the damage from worsening. Even small fractures tend to expand over time due to temperature level variations and structural stress. Problem operating windows-- sticking, jamming, or declining to remain open-- frequently indicates problems with the frame, track, or hardware that a professional can diagnose and solve effectively.

Water stains or damage around window frames suggest infiltration problems that can result in mold growth and structural damage if left unaddressed. Similarly, decomposing wood or visible decay in wooden frames compromises the window's integrity and needs specialized repair methods.

Frequently Asked Questions About Window Repair

How long does a common window repair take?

Most basic repairs, such as glass replacement or hardware fixes, can be completed within a few hours. More substantial repairs or those requiring custom-made parts may take numerous days, particularly if the service technician needs to purchase specialized parts. Your local specialist ought to supply a timeline estimate during the consultation phase.

Can a cracked window be repaired, or does it require complete replacement?

Small fractures in annealed glass can sometimes be fixed utilizing resin injection techniques, though the repair might stay a little noticeable. Tempered glass, which shatters into small pieces for safety, can not be repaired and need to be replaced totally. A certified technician can examine the damage and recommend the appropriate service.

Is it worth repairing an old window, or should I change it totally?

This depends on the window's condition, its energy efficiency ranking, and the expense of repair versus replacement. Original wood windows with historical significance are frequently worth repairing due to the fact that quality products and workmanship are challenging to replicate. Vinyl or aluminum windows from current years may be more cost-effectively changed than fixed, particularly if numerous parts are failing.

Will my house owner's insurance coverage cover window repair?

Coverage depends on the cause of damage. Policies usually cover repairs resulting from unanticipated occasions like storms, vandalism, or mishaps. Regular wear and tear or steady damage is usually not covered. Document the damage completely and seek advice from with your insurance provider to comprehend your particular protection.

What upkeep can I perform to extend my windows' life expectancy?

Routine cleansing of tracks and hardware avoids debris build-up that triggers functional issues. Checking sealants and weatherstripping every year and dealing with minor gaps before they worsen helps preserve energy performance. Oiling moving parts with appropriate products keeps mechanisms running efficiently. Prompt attention to any developing concerns prevents small problems from becoming significant repairs.
